How to Make Black Bean Avocado Corn Salsa

  1. Dice the red onion, bell pepper, and jalapeño. Finely chop the cilantro.
  2. In a large bowl, combine the black beans, corn, avocado, red onion, bell pepper, jalapeño, cilantro, lime juice, and olive oil.
  3. Gently stir to combine all ingredients, being careful not to over-mix and mash the avocado.
  4. Season generously with salt and pepper to taste.
  5. Cover the bowl and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ld (overnight is even better!).
  6. Before serving, give the salsa a gentle stir and serve immediately with tortilla chips.
